Writer overview Collective migration of the combined band of cells takes on a significant part in the introduction of an organism. Here we research a particular example in the zebrafish embryo, in which a band of about 100 cells (the posterior lateral range primordium, PLLP), destined to create sensory constructions, migrates from check out tail. We model the procedure from the original polarization towards the migration, having a concentrate on how cells polarity could occur. Utilizing a 3D deformable-ellipsoid cell-based simulation, we explore the consequences of cell-cell, cell-substrate, and cell-chemical relationships. We discuss pull makes experienced by cells and what that indicates about the natural active movement of both leading and trailing cells. The model we can check how each of many biological Rabbit Polyclonal to GSC2 parameters impacts the form, size, effective speed and migration of migration. A subsequent research will be targeted at understanding the deposition and formation of neuromasts. Intro Collective cell migration offers emerged as a significant topic for study, combining biological tests, computational biology and theoretical techniques. Key problems to become addressed consist of (1) Just how do cells preserve cohesion and directionality while migrating over lengthy distances in accordance with cell and/or cell-cluster diameters? (2) What forms the assistance cues that directs cells with their focuses on? (3) So how exactly does cell department, energetic crawling, AF 12198 adhesion, and mechanised transduction user interface with chemical substance signalling in cell collectives? (4) Just how do intra and intercellular signalling influence differentiation and specific jobs of leading and trailing cells? Improvement in discovering such questions continues to be most fast in systems that are amenable to experimental probing. Unlike single-cell study that started years ago by monitoring isolated cells, learning cell collectives offers mandated visualization of in vivo systems, with AF 12198 cells carrying or migrating out organic patterns of behaviour in the living organism.
